8th Grade Art
Exhibit
Still-Lives: Class of
2009
It has been said
that, “every artist dips his brush in his own soul and paints
his own nature into his pictures.” ~ Henry Ward Beecher
In their
still-lives—their renditions of everyday objects trapped in time—the
Class of 2009 allows you a glimpse into their lives. Their paintings
will take you on a journey of self-discovery. The teams jerseys, the
books, the trophies are the commonplace items that stir their
enthusiasm, the entities that defines their days. They have dipped
their brushes in their own souls and invite you to share their
passions, their memories, their accomplishments. Please click on the
